Field Service Engineer – Installation
Electrosonic
• Provide proactive and reactive technical support for audio-visual and unified communications systems, including installation, maintenance, troubleshooting, and repair. • Deliver small integration and installation projects to specification, on time and within budget, maintaining the highest quality standards. • Support the commissioning and handover of larger projects, ensuring smooth transition into service operations. • Work safely and efficiently on customer sites, adhering to company health, safety, and quality procedures. • Liaise with Project Engineers, Project Managers and the Global Service Desk to coordinate site activities, resolve issues, and ensure seamless communication with clients and contractors. • Maintain accurate service and installation records, ensuring timely completion of electronic reports and job documentation. • Provide onsite cover when required to ensure consistent service delivery and support across client sites. • Set up, operate and support AV systems for live events, conferences, and presentations as required. • Conduct or support system training for clients and colleagues, promoting best practices in system use and maintenance. • Calibrate and maintain test equipment, ensuring readiness and compliance. • Identify and communicate opportunities for service improvements or project work through close collaboration with account and operations teams. • Support colleagues during peak demand or absence periods, maintaining a flexible and professional approach. • Comply with all information security policies, standards, and procedures. • Other duties as required or assigned by company management
Job Requirements
- Strong technical knowledge of audio-visual and unified communications systems, including AV/UC hardware, software, networking, and control solutions.
- Skilled in installation and service, including 1st/2nd fix wiring, termination, soldering, mechanical assembly, system configuration, and interpreting technical documentation.
- Proven ability to deliver high-quality work on time, within budget, and to operational standards.
- Strong problem-solving skills, able to diagnose faults and implement solutions efficiently.
- Organised, adaptable, and able to manage multiple priorities in fast-paced environments.
- Effective communicator with a customer-focused approach, able to maintain professional relationships at all levels.
- Collaborative and independent, able to take initiative and adapt to changing tasks, site conditions, or project priorities.
- Committed to mentoring colleagues and sharing best practices.
- Physically capable of safely handling and installing AV equipment, following manual handling and safety guidelines.
- Professional, reliable, flexible, and willing to travel across the UK, Europe, and occasionally worldwide, including outside normal hours.
- Competent with case management, reporting, and diagnostic tools.
- Committed to continuous learning and staying up-to-date with emerging AV/UC technologies.
- Able to safely handle and position AV equipment as required for installation and service tasks, following manual handling and safety guidelines.
- Full UK driving license is a must.
